1/4 inch cubes were used to fill a prism. The dimensions of the prism are 1.5 inches x 1 inch x 3.75 inches. How many 1/4 inch c
iren2701 [21]

Answer:

B) 360 cubes

Step-by-step explanation:

We can start by finding how many cubes fit into the length of the prism (1.5 in) which is 6 cubes for 1.5 in/ 0.25 in = 6.

Then we can find the number of cubes to fit the width of the prism (1 in) which is 4 cubes for 1 in/ 0.25 in = 4.

Finally we find that 15 cubes fit the height (3.75 in) for 3.75 in/ 0.25 in = 15 cubes.

Multiplying the together, we get 6*4*15=<u><em>360</em></u> or <u><em>B</em></u>

Find the area of the circle. Leave your answer in terms of Pi. Diameter is 14 ft.
QveST [7]

Answer:

The area of the circle is 49\pi\ ft^{2}

Step-by-step explanation:

we know that

The area of a circle is equal to

A=\pi r^{2}

we have

r=14/2=7\ ft -----> the radius is half the diameter

substitute the value

A=\pi (7)^{2}

A=49\pi\ ft^{2}
